Abstract

 

This article serves as an introduction to the following four articles in which four methods for establishing standards and setting cut-scores are presented and evaluated. The purposes, nature, and characteristics of performance standards are first reviewed. This is followed by a brief discussion of the methods for setting cut-scores. Berk's (1986) criteria for evaluating four of these procedures are then presented and described.
